Characteristics of durable M12 connectors with 90-degree angle cable designs

Durability in M12 connectors with 90-degree angle cable designs is vital to maintaining secure connections within compact or constrained spaces often found in industrial frameworks. The engineering behind these connectors reflects deliberate choices in materials and construction—manufacturers typically incorporate thermoplastic polyurethane (TPU) and polyamide (PA) inserts to offer resistance against physical abrasion and chemical exposure. This combination supports prolonged service life even when cables are bent or routed tightly. A brass coupling nut, preferably with nickel plating, not only guards against corrosion but also brings mechanical stability during frequent coupling cycles. The inclusion of FKM seals or O-rings contributes to achieving an IP67 rating, protecting the internal contacts from dust, moisture, and other environmental hazards. The 90-degree cable orientation itself reduces strain on the wiring and connectors, making setups neater and less prone to accidental disconnections. Choosing an M12 connector manufacturer focused on these design details means the connectors can tolerate ambient temperatures ranging from below freezing to high heat conditions without compromising performance, a feature especially appreciated in demanding industrial scenarios.

 

Evaluating insulation and contact resistance for industrial connector efficiency

The reliability of electrical connections fundamentally depends on insulation and contact resistance values, which affect signal integrity and overall system efficiency. A credible M12 connector supplier prioritizes maintaining insulation resistance at or above 100 megaohms to ensure minimal leakage currents under various voltage stresses. This threshold allows safe operation and optimizes the longevity of connected equipment by preventing short circuits. Contact resistance, kept low (generally around 5 milliohms or less), is equally essential because it directly influences voltage drop and heat generation at the contact points. High resistance here can lead to energy losses and component failures downstream. These performance metrics are often reflective of the materials chosen—gold-plated brass contacts, for instance, improve conductivity and resist oxidation better than untreated metals. By collaborating with an established M12 connector manufacturer, industrial users gain access not only to precise specifications that meet IEC 61076-2-101 standards but also reliable performance that minimizes troubleshooting and unscheduled downtime, which are costly in industrial processes.

 

Leveraging wholesale M12 connectors to optimize procurement costs and ROI

A strategic approach to sourcing M12 connectors involves evaluating wholesale options that balance cost efficiency without sacrificing quality. Industrial buyers who select an established M12 connector manufacturer benefit from consistent product quality at scale, enabling predictable inventory management and budget planning. Wholesale procurement also encourages standardization across a facility’s numerous connection points, simplifying maintenance and repair procedures by reducing the variety of parts needed. Economies of scale in ordering larger quantities can yield more favorable pricing structures, but the true return on investment emerges from reduced operational disruptions and longer-lasting connector performance. This efficiency is complemented by the availability of diversified product ranges, including cable assemblies and circular connectors in various sizes and configurations, facilitating comprehensive solutions tailored to specific industrial setups. Thus, fostering a partnership with a reputable M12 connector manufacturer for wholesale needs supports not only immediate cost savings but also the dependable performance that reinforces the supply chain’s resilience.
